On Wednesday, our Year 12 IBDP Chemistry students witnessed the dramatic "whoosh bottle” demonstration, showcasing the rapid energy release when ethanol fuel combusts. The experiment brought classroom theory to life, sparking discussion on fuels, energy transfer, and the science behind everyday energy sources.

Recently, our Class of 2015 alumna Mia Upton, an established sustainable textile designer, returned to campus. Mia graduated from the Royal College of Art with a Master of Arts in Textiles, and she has since built a career centered on innovative, eco-conscious design and a strong commitment to sustainability.
Students enthusiastic about Visual Arts, Fashion, and Textiles gathered in our studio to hear about Mia’s journey into the global design scene. During her visit, she shared how her time at our school laid the foundation for her creative path, inspiring our current students to explore the intersection of artistry and materiality.

Our WIS runners competed really well against the best running schools in Hong Kong at Tuesday's HKSSF Cross Country championships.
Competing in the elite HKSSF Division 1, West Island School’s performance should be viewed in the context of the highest level of youth cross country in Hong Kong. WIS achieved an outstanding result as the highest-ranked international school, surpassed only by large prestigious local schools that offer specialised sports scholarships.
Several runners ran course personal bests, rewarding themselves for effective training, and the overall team results showcase the depth of our running. As always, the team morale was exceptional, supporting each other and demanding high standards.
